    Voters in North Carolina, Texas and Arkansas will determine on a few of the first candidates for the 2026 midterm elections in america as the first season kicks off, doubtlessly influencing the way forward for Congress and crypto laws.

    In Texas, Democratic Consultant Jasmine Crockett is operating for Republican John Cornyn’s US Senate seat for Texas. Crockett, a member of the Home of Representatives since 2023, voted for the stablecoin funds invoice GENIUS Act in July and FIT21, the earlier model of the digital asset market construction invoice earlier than the CLARITY Act, which she voted towards.
